سورس کد ارتباط با دیتابیس با عملیات پایه CRUD در سیستم پروفایل در VB.NET با کد منبع و دیتابیس MS SQL LocalDB

برای دانلود سورس کد ارتباط با دیتابیس با عملیات پایه CRUD در سیستم پروفایل در VB.NET با کد منبع و دیتابیس MS SQL LocalDB به لینک زیر بروید

📥 برای دانلود اینجا کلیک فرمایید

سورس کد ارتباط با دیتابیس در VB.NET با عملیات پایه CRUD در سیستم پروفایل


در دنیای برنامه‌نویسی، یکی از مهم‌ترین و پایه‌ای‌ترین مفاهیم، ارتباط با پایگاه‌داده است. این ارتباط، به برنامه‌نویسان امکان می‌دهد تا داده‌ها را ذخیره، بازیابی، بروزرسانی و حذف کنند. در این مقاله، قصد داریم به صورت کامل و جامع، یک نمونه سورس کد در VB.NET برای ارتباط با دیتابیس MS SQL LocalDB، با عملیات پایه CRUD (Create، Read، Update، Delete) در سیستم پروفایل را بررسی کنیم. علاوه بر آن، نحوه طراحی و ساخت پایگاه‌داده، جداول مربوطه، و نکات مهم در پیاده‌سازی این عملیات‌ها را شرح خواهیم داد.
پیش‌زمینه و ساختار پایگاه‌داده
برای شروع، لازم است یک پایگاه‌داده در MS SQL LocalDB بسازیم. در این حالت، می‌توان از SQL Server Management Studio یا ابزارهای دیگر برای ساخت دیتابیس و جداول استفاده کرد. فرض کنیم که قصد داریم یک سیستم پروفایل کاربری بسازیم که شامل اطلاعاتی مانند نام، نام خانوادگی، ایمیل، شماره تماس و سن باشد.
در این حالت، جدول مورد نظر ممکن است به شکل زیر باشد:
sql  

CREATE TABLE Profiles (
Id INT PRIMARY KEY IDENTITY(1,1),
FirstName NVARCHAR(50),
LastName NVARCHAR(50),
Email NVARCHAR(100),
Phone NVARCHAR(20),
Age INT
);

در این ساختار، ستون Id به عنوان کلید اصلی و با ویژگی خود افزایشی است. سایر فیلدها نیز برای نگهداری اطلاعات کاربران طراحی شده‌اند.
اتصال در VB.NET
حالا که پایگاه‌داده و جدول‌ها آماده است، باید در برنامه VB.NET، ارتباط با دیتابیس برقرار کنیم. برای این کار، از فضای نام `System.Data.SqlClient` استفاده می‌کنیم که امکانات لازم برای اتصال، اجرای دستورات و مدیریت داده‌ها را فراهم می‌کند.
نکته مهم این است که قبل از شروع، باید رشته اتصال (Connection String) را تعریف کنیم. در حالت LocalDB، این رشته معمولاً به شکل زیر است:
vb  
Dim connectionString As String = "Data Source=(LocalDB)\MSSQLLocalDB;Initial Catalog=YourDatabaseName;Integrated Security=True;"

در اینجا، نام دیتابیسی که ساخته‌اید را باید جایگزین `YourDatabaseName` کنید. اگر نیاز است، می‌توانید این رشته را بر اساس نیازهای خاص خود تغییر دهید.
عملیات CRUD در VB.NET
در ادامه، هر عملیات CRUD را جداگانه توضیح می‌دهیم و نمونه کدهای مربوطه را ارائه می‌دهیم.
  1. Create (درج داده جدید)

برای افزودن یک رکورد جدید، از `INSERT INTO` استفاده می‌کنیم. فرض کنیم کاربر می‌خواهد اطلاعات جدیدی وارد کند:
vb  
Public Sub InsertProfile(firstName As String, lastName As String, email As String, phone As String, age As Integer)
Using conn As New SqlConnection(connectionString)
Dim query As String = "INSERT INTO Profiles (FirstName, LastName, Email, Phone, Age) VALUES (@FirstName, @LastName, @Email, @Phone, @Age)"
Dim cmd As New SqlCommand(query, conn)
cmd.Parameters.AddWithValue("@FirstName", firstName)
cmd.Parameters.AddWithValue("@LastName", lastName)
cmd.Parameters.AddWithValue("@Email", email)
cmd.Parameters.AddWithValue("@Phone", phone)
cmd.Parameters.AddWithValue("@Age", age)
conn.Open()
cmd.ExecuteNonQuery()
conn.Close()
End Using
End Sub

در این تابع، ابتدا یک شیء `SqlConnection` ساخته می‌شود، سپس یک دستور SQL با پارامترهای مناسب تعریف و اجرا می‌گردد. استفاده... ← ادامه مطلب در magicfile.ir

برای دانلود کرد به سایت اصلی بروید دانلود از لینک زیر می باشد

📥 برای دانلود اینجا کلیک فرمایید